Fix 1: Reinstall the network adapter
Reinstalling your network adapter can easily fix the “Wi-Fi network lists not showing up in Windows network” dilemma. Follow these steps to reinstall your network adapter

Step 1 – Launch Device Manager.


Step 2: Select Uninstall device by right-clicking on lithuania mobile database the wireless adapter.



Step 3: A window will appear saying “Delete the driver software for this device.” Check the box and click “OK” when prompted.



Step 4: Restart your computer and Windows will automatically reinstall the driver.
